Webtumor ablation. With this form of treatment individual tumors are destroyed using heat (radiofrequency ablation), cold (cryoablation) or chemical agents (percutaneous ethanol instillation). Ablative therapy is most often performed for tumors involving the liver, kidney, lung and painful tumors of bone. WebCryoablation is used in two types of intervention for the treatment of arrhythmias: (1) catheter -based procedures and (2) surgical operations.
